Bank of America and its Countrywide unit have reportedly agreed to pay $8.5 billion to settle claims made by a group that includes the Federal Reserve Bank of New York, Pimco Investment Management, and Blackrock Financial Management, who have been pressing the bank for a year to honor its obligation to buyback $47 billion in defaulted mortgages that the group purchased as mortgage-backed bonds from Countrywide. BlackRock Advisors Charged With Failing to Disclose Conflict of Interest to Clients and Fund Boards BlackRock Advisors LLC has been charged with breaching its fiduciary duty by failing to disclose a conflict of interest created by the outside business activity of a top-performing portfolio manager. Swiss bank UBS has sold loans - with a nominal value of about $22bn - to fund management group Blackrock for $15bn. ...The assets being sold include sub-prime, prime mortgage-backed securities and Alt-A (a grade of US mortgage debt that is just a bit better than sub-prime). [read post]

“Common ownership” describes a structure in which a small group of large institutional investors—such as BlackRock, Vanguard, State Street Advisors and Fidelity—have significant ownership in horizontal competitors. [read post]
